Joy has had enough and with little thought and no planning, she heads for the airport to get as far away from her life and the holidays as possible. When she arrives at the airport, Joy searches the departure board and finds the ideal destination, Hope. With only the clothes on her back, Joy departs for Hope, British Columbia, and risks it all.
What Joy discovers along the way is both terrifying and magical. Walking away from a tragedy that few survive, Joy is transported to a tranquil town where she meets a beautiful child in need of encouragement and love. Nine- year-old Bobby O'Shea befriends Joy and invites her to stay at Comfort Lodge, an inn he and his dad run. Joy finds peace, comfort and a sense of family for the first time since her husband and sister's betrayal.
Comfort Lodge, Bobby and Daniel O'Shea become Joy's salvation and help her to become a strong independent woman once again. Circumstances force Joy back to her home in Bakersfield and no one believes Joy when she relates her time in Comfort Lodge. Joy, however, believes that her destiny lies with Bobby and Daniel, and that if she believes hard enough, she can once again go back to Comfort Lodge.
Kristin Hannah is a magical and gifted writer who presents a beautiful tale of strength, love and tragedy that balances the reality of trauma with the dreamlike quality of perfection. COMFORT & JOY is a beautiful and poignant story that's captivating, intriguing and charming, at the same time.
Book Summary
Newly divorced, Joy Candellaro is presented with a serendipitous opportunity to leave her past behind. Arriving in the small town of Rain Valley, Joy glimpses the possibility of a new life in the faces of widower Daniel O'Shea and his son, Bobby. But dramatic events force Joy to make a painful choice. In a world of impossible dreams and unexpected chances, can she summon enough faith to hold on to her newfound happiness?
A modern-day fairy tale, Comfort & Joy tells the story of a woman caught between two lives, and finding a joyous resolution one momentous, emotional Christmas Eve.
